1. Lightning Speed: The Evija’s Zero to Sixty Journey

The Lotus Evija isn’t just fast; it’s a blur. This electric beast can go from 0 to 60 mph in under 3 seconds. That’s faster than a cheetah chasing lunch. 🦁 But what makes this possible? For starters, the Evija packs a punch with four electric motors, delivering a staggering 2,000 horsepower. That’s enough power to launch a small rocket into orbit, but instead, it propels a car that weighs less than many SUVs.

The secret sauce here is not just brute force but also the lightweight design. Lotus has long been known for its featherweight vehicles, and the Evija continues this tradition with a carbon fiber monocoque chassis that keeps the curb weight down. Less weight means more speed, and the Evija proves it with every pedal press.

2. Under the Hood: Technology Behind the Thrust

Now, let’s dive into the tech that makes the Evija tick—or rather, zoom. The car is equipped with a massive 70-kWh battery pack that powers those four electric motors. Each motor is strategically placed to provide all-wheel drive, ensuring maximum traction and stability. But wait, there’s more—Lotus has integrated regenerative braking technology, which recycles energy during deceleration, further enhancing the car’s efficiency.

Another key feature is the advanced aerodynamics. The Evija’s design isn’t just about looking sleek; it’s engineered to cut through the air with minimal drag. The active rear wing adjusts on the fly, optimizing downforce for high-speed stability. It’s like having a personal pit crew adjusting your car’s settings in real-time as you drive.
